Default Miata Parts Blowout! Turbo, Tony DP, misc...

I have tons of parts to get rid of. I have pictures of most and can get pictures of the rest upon request. All prices are without shipping or can be picked up in Murfreesboro, TN.

Greddy Turbo Kit for 90-93 Miata - 15-20K miles on kit. Manifold has relief cuts, upgraded hardware with studs and copper nuts from ATP turbo and Nordlock locking washers, high temp silicone couplers, braided stainless oil drain line, Vortech FPR and K&N air filter. The only thing you will need is a -8 AN to NPT adapter to connect to your drain pan. Turbo has been clocked 90 degrees, but can be returned to the manufacturers position upon request - $750.00

Upgraded 2.5" downpipe made by TurboTony - 2 piece with flex, 2 O2 bungs and band clamp - $200.00
Upgraded TurboTony 2.5" catalytic converter - will need if using 2.5" downpipe since it will not mate to the OEM cat - $50.00

Bowser Greddy turbo heat shield - clearanced for TurboTony downpipe -$35.00
